What is the sixth generation (6G) of mobile communication networks?5 answersThe sixth generation (6G) of mobile communication networks aims to provide advanced capabilities and seamless connectivity to users and machine type devices. It is being developed to address the challenges faced by the fifth generation (5G) networks and to meet the demanding requirements of new applications and services. The 6G vision includes technological development, integration, and use cases that enable mobile networks to function as versatile sensor systems, offering sensing services in addition to data and telephony services. The key technologies and network architecture of 6G are being critically appraised, and future research directions and open challenges are being identified. The goal is to lay the groundwork for the stratification of communication needs in the 2030s and to maintain the competitive edge of wireless networks.
